Andrew Sun Moy

July 31,1972 - January 10, 2018

Andrew Sun Moy, age 45, of Lawton passed away Wednesday, January 10, 2018 at his residence.
Andrew was born on July 31, 1972 in Detroit, Michigan to Peter and Helen Moy. He enlisted in the United States Army in April of 1995 and proudly served his country for twenty years. While in the Army, Andrew received several medals, awards and commendations, including Army Commendation Medal 5x, Army Achievement Medal 3x, National Defense Service Medal with Bronze Star and a Global War on Terrorism Service Medal.
Preceded in death by his parents, Peter and Helen Moy, Andrew is survived by four brothers, Arthur Moy and wife Traci of Troy, Michigan, Albert Moy and wife Debbie of Warren, Michigan, Austin Moy of St. Clair Shores, Michigan and Adam Moy and wife Jennifer of Macomb Township, Michigan; step mother Ling Moy of St. Clair Shores, Michigan and two nieces, Amanda and Gina Moy along with numerous other relatives and close friends.
